Product Overview
Transform your landscape with the exceptional Phenomenal Lavender Plants (Lavandula x intermedia 'Phenomenal'), a hardy and award-winning variety introduced in 2012. Known for its outstanding winter survival and tolerance to heat and humidity, this lavender thrives as far north as zone 4. Resisting common issues like crown rot and mildew, Phenomenal Lavender blooms deep blue to purple from late spring to early summer, adding color, fragrance, and structure to your garden.

Key Features of Phenomenal Lavender
Botanical Name: Lavandula x intermedia 'Phenomenal'
Winter Hardiness: One of the few lavenders thriving in zone 4.
Award-Winning: Recognized as a 'Must Grow Perennial' for 2013 by Better Homes and Gardens.
Resilience: Resistant to crown rot, downy mildew, and powdery mildew.
Wildlife Deterrent: Naturally deer and rabbit resistant.
Heat & Humidity Tolerance: Performs well in challenging climates.

Plant Details
Appearance: Uniform mounded shape with a silvery base.
Bloom Season: Deep blue to purple blooms from late spring to early summer.
Size: Grows 12–32 inches tall, spreading 24–32 inches wide.

Planting & Brief Care Instructions
Optimal Planting Times: Plant in spring or early fall when the soil is warm.
Location: Select a sunny spot with excellent air circulation.
Soil Needs: Ensure the soil is well-drained to prevent moisture buildup.
Watering: Water consistently during establishment, but avoid overwatering once established.
